The EU CE and U.S. UL certifications are the essential gateways for industrial products to enter the European and North American markets. Their rigorous testing standards represent the highest benchmarks of industrial safety and quality:
CE Certification:
As a mandatory certification in the European Union, CE certification covers the entire lifecycle of product design, manufacturing, and usage, with a strong focus on human health, environmental protection, and consumer safety. Without CE certification, mechanical products cannot be legally distributed across the 27 EU member states and the European Economic Area (EEA).
UL Certification:
As the most recognized voluntary safety certification in the North American market, UL certification focuses on core product performance, including electrical safety, mechanical structural stability, and emergency protection mechanisms. With decades of market trust, UL certification has become a “trusted benchmark” for North American industrial equipment buyers, directly influencing local market partnerships and share.
